The Prince On Location | D. Woods of Danity Kane's Birthday Extravaganza @ Luckie Lounge

Last night, D. Woods of Danity Kane celebrated her birthday here in Atlanta with Aubrey, Aundrea, Dawn and Shannon of Danity Kane along with the members of her and Aubrey's new girl group, The Girls Club, which also features Shanelle (D. Wood's sis) and Mika Means. Other guests included DJ Jazzy Jeff on the ones and twos, Gorilla Zoe and Michael Knight formally of the reality television show, Project Runway. In addition to being D. Woods party, it was another edition of Atlanta's R&B Live held at the beautiful Luckie Lounge that is known for it's A-List attendees and a evening of the best live talent you'll ever see. Rock City, a new group Akon's label is coming out with performed, so did D.Woods and Aubrey - each doing solo sets along with the other girls of The Girls Club and Danity Kane performed one song off the Welcome to the Dollhouse album. Though there were a few small issues with this event (a noticeable division between Aubrey, D.Woods who are "bff's" vs.. the other three girls in Danity Kane, rudeness of Luckie Lounge's security team towards the media, and the false representation of A-Lister's in attendance that I blame on The Garner Circle) all and all it was a wonderful evening. D. Wood's looked lovely as did the rest of the girls, and from the footage below they killed it on the stage! Check out the red carpet pictures here and the video footage below!
